Does anyone really want to skip an excellent scenic Washington DC skate plus lunch at Capitol City Brewing Company so that they can pass an egg around while skating on the boring old BWI trail? Unfortunately, the Easter Egg Shuffle conflicts with the annual WAR Season Inaugural Combined Skate.
All skaters are welcome to participate in the WAR Season Inaugural Event. The route has a minimum of hills and bad pavement, so people who mainly just enjoy the Friday Monument Loop should do great this Sunday. And the cherry blossoms are in full bloom too so bring your cameras. The skate departs from 1600 Pennsylvania Ave NW at 11:15.
Features of the Inaugural Skate:
A slow, easy pace. 9 miles in about two hours (unless you want to break away from the main group part of the time for some improvised speed skating).
